Ecology of Zebrasoma flavescens
 
Main Ref. Sano, M., M. Shimizu and Y. Nose, 1984
Remarks Diurnal species; spawning takes place during day and dusk and is combined with migrations away from daytime shallow turf-dominated foraging habitat to deeper coral-rich habitat (Ref. 121025, 120959:97).
